Concrete leveling services involve the process of restoring the evenness and stability of existing concrete surfaces. When concrete slabs settle, sink, or develop uneven spots over time, professionals use specialized techniques to lift and level the affected areas. This typically involves injecting a mixture of materials beneath the surface to raise it back to its proper position, eliminating tripping hazards and improving the overall appearance of the property. The goal is to create a smooth, level surface that enhances safety and functionality without the need for complete replacement.

This service addresses common problems associated with uneven concrete, such as tripping hazards, water pooling, and damage to property structures. When concrete slabs settle or shift, they can cause safety concerns for pedestrians and vehicles alike. Additionally, uneven surfaces can lead to water runoff issues, which may contribute to further deterioration or water intrusion into buildings. Concrete leveling provides a cost-effective alternative to tearing out and replacing entire slabs, helping property owners maintain safe and functional outdoor spaces.

Professional concrete leveling services are performed by contractors equipped with specialized tools and materials designed to lift and stabilize sinking or uneven slabs. These experts assess the condition of the concrete and determine the most appropriate approach for restoring a level surface. The process typically involves drilling small holes in the slab, injecting leveling compounds beneath it, and then smoothing the surface. This approach minimizes disruption and provides a durable solution that extends the lifespan of existing concrete surfaces, helping property owners maintain safe, functional, and visually appealing outdoor areas.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Leveling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Kansas City, MO.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Per-Spot Cost - Concrete leveling for individual spots typically ranges from $300 to $1,000 per area, depending on size and extent of damage. Larger or more complex spots may cost more, with some projects reaching up to $1,500.

Full Driveway Cost - Leveling an entire driveway usually costs between $1,500 and $3,500. The price varies based on the driveway's size, condition, and the number of spots needing repair.

Per Square Foot - For larger areas, concrete leveling services often charge between $3 and $8 per square foot. This rate can fluctuate with the project's complexity and accessibility.

Additional Factors - Costs may increase if additional repairs, such as crack filling or surface patching, are required.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ific project details in Kansas City, MO, and nearby areas.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is concrete leveling? Concrete leveling involves raising and stabilizing sunken or uneven concrete surfaces to restore their original position and improve safety and appearance.

How long does concrete leveling typically take? The duration depends on the size and extent of the area, but many projects can be completed within a few hours to a day.

Is concrete leveling a permanent solution? When performed properly by experienced service providers, concrete leveling can provide a long-lasting fix for uneven slabs.

What signs indicate that concrete needs leveling? Common signs include cracks, uneven surfaces, and areas that have shifted or settled over time.

Are there different methods of concrete leveling? Yes, professionals may use techniques such as mudjacking or polyurethane foam injection to lift and stabilize the concrete.
